In general, most oil entry into the combustion chamber will be much increased when on overrun, i.e. slowing on a closed throttle, or mid gearshift, as the vacuum in the chamber during the intake cycle 'sucks' in oil from week points.
When idling or accelerating the combustion gases will do the opposite and prevent oil entry.
Thats why its a good idea to get someone to follow you and, by phone, tell you when they see smoke i.e all the time, on accel, or decel etc.
